Abu Dhabi Cricket Stadium: The Sheikh Zayed Cricket Stadium, commonly referred to as the Abu Dhabi Cricket Stadium, is one of the most notable international venues in the Middle East. Known for its top-class facilities and hosting high-profile matches like the Indian Premier League (IPL), T20 World Cup fixtures, and bilateral series, the stadium stands out not just for its beauty, but also for the influence its boundary dimensions have on the game.
Average Boundary Lengths (In Meters)
The playing surface at Abu Dhabi is a balanced oval, not too large nor too small, which makes the game fair for both batsmen and bowlers. Let’s take a closer look at the boundary sizes in meters:
Boundary Side | Approximate Length (Meters) |
---|---|
Straight | 70–72 m |
Square (Leg/Off Side) | 65–70 m |
Third Man/Fine Leg | 60–65 m |
These measurements can vary slightly depending on the pitch’s placement for each match. When the pitch is placed closer to one side of the square, the boundaries on one side might be shortened slightly, and the opposite side increased accordingly.
How Boundary Dimensions Influence the Game
1. Batsmen’s Approach
Knowing the size of the field plays a crucial role in a batter’s shot selection:
- Straight boundaries being over 70 meters makes it a bit tougher to hit sixes down the ground. Timing and technique need to be near perfect.
- Square boundaries, although slightly shorter, are still significant in length. Players prefer targeting these areas for cuts, pulls, and sweeps.
- The shorter fine leg and third man boundaries can be targeted with lap shots or uppercuts, especially in T20 matches.
Shot Type | Risk Level (Based on Boundaries) |
---|---|
Lofted straight | Medium to High (Longer boundary) |
Pull or cut shot | Low to Medium (Slightly shorter) |
Lap/Reverse sweep | Low (Targets shorter angles) |
2. Bowling Strategy
The boundary size allows bowlers some breathing space, especially in longer formats:
- Fast bowlers use the long straight boundary to bowl fuller deliveries, making it harder for batters to clear the field.
- Spinners can flight the ball more with confidence, tempting the batsman to misjudge and hole out.
3. Fielding Tactics
Fielders need to be agile and smart in Abu Dhabi due to the expansive nature of the outfield:
- Deep fielders on the square and straight boundaries need speed to prevent boundaries.
- Captains frequently use five boundary riders during the death overs in T20s, especially with square boundaries in play.
Fielding Position | Reason for Placement |
---|---|
Deep mid-wicket | Protect against slog sweeps |
Long-on and Long-off | Defend straight boundaries |
Deep square leg | Cut off pull shots |
Format-Based Boundary Considerations
Depending on whether it’s a Test, ODI, or T20 match, the boundary distances may be adjusted slightly. Here’s how they differ:
Format | Boundary Adjustments | Gameplay Impact |
---|---|---|
Test | Max dimensions (70–72m+) | Encourages patience and technique |
ODI | Balanced (68–70m) | Demands skillful placement and rotation |
T20 | Shortened slightly (65–68m) | Boosts aggressive batting |
Abu Dhabi Stadium Overview
Feature | Detail |
---|---|
Official Name | Sheikh Zayed Cricket Stadium |
Location | Abu Dhabi, UAE |
Seating Capacity | Approx. 20,000 |
Floodlights | Yes (day/night match ready) |
Type of Outfield | Fast and well-maintained grass |
Pitch Type | Balanced (supports bat & ball) |
Despite its smaller crowd capacity, it’s one of the most technologically advanced and player-friendly venues in world cricket.
Comparison with Other UAE Stadiums
Stadium | Straight Boundary | Square Boundary | Reputation |
---|---|---|---|
Abu Dhabi | 70–72 m | 65–70 m | Balanced for all |
Sharjah | 60–62 m | 58–65 m | Batter’s paradise |
Dubai International | 72–75 m | 68–70 m | Slightly bowler-friendly |
Memorable Matches Influenced by Boundaries
- IPL 2020: Many teams struggled to score freely here after finding early success in Sharjah. Longer boundaries made six-hitting harder, promoting smart cricket.
- T20 World Cup 2021: Several teams posted modest totals that turned out to be match-winning thanks to the difficulty in clearing the ropes.
- Pakistan vs West Indies, 2022: Bowlers used the dimensions to bowl wide yorkers and slower balls that batters couldn’t easily dispatch for boundaries.
The Abu Dhabi Cricket Stadium’s boundary lengths may not be the shortest, but they are fair, consistent, and add a layer of tactical depth to the game. Batters must earn their runs, and bowlers who execute their plans with discipline are rewarded.
